A decade of outperformance: what the numbers actually show
Start with the return itself, because everything else in this analysis is a response to it.
From inception on 30 August 2016 through 31 August 2026, HACK delivered an annualised total return of approximately 18.9%, according to the fund’s performance record. BetaShares representative Hugh Lam has cited a slightly more conservative 17.88% per annum since inception. Either figure sits at roughly double the 9% annualised return (including dividends) delivered by the S&P/ASX 200 over the preceding decade.
| Metric (inception to 31 Aug 2026) | HACK | S&P/ASX 200 | Outperformance gap |
|---|---|---|---|
| Annualised total return | ~18.9% p.a. | ~9% p.a. | ~9.9 percentage points p.a. |
A near-doubling of the benchmark’s annualised return, sustained over a full ten years, is the kind of gap that compounds into something the market cannot ignore. And the flows confirm it noticed.
HACK crossed $1 billion in funds under management in December 2024, a milestone BetaShares confirmed on 13 December 2024. Third-party data platforms now estimate the fund’s FUM at between $1.46 billion and $1.54 billion as of August to September 2026. That trajectory signals sustained conviction from both institutional and retail investors, not a short-lived flow surge chasing a hot chart.
Since inception, HACK has generated in excess of $800 million in total value for its shareholders.
That dollar figure grounds the percentage. It is the difference between an abstract return statistic and real capital delivered to Australian portfolios.
One caveat belongs in the same breath as the outperformance. The fund carries a management expense ratio of 0.67% per annum, comprising a 0.57% management fee and 0.10% in estimated expenses, per the June 2026 factsheet. That cost compounds against the gross return every year, so the net figure landing in an investor’s account is lower than the headline. What the record tells you is that the gross outperformance has been large enough to absorb that drag comfortably, but it is a variable that matters more, not less, as expected forward returns compress.

What drives the returns: structural tailwinds inside the portfolio
A return number that large invites an obvious question. Is this a mechanism or a coincidence? The portfolio answers it.
What the fund holds
HACK tracks the Nasdaq CTA Cybersecurity Index, which is overwhelmingly tilted toward US large-cap vendors across software, network, and cloud security rather than broad sector diversification. This is a concentrated bet on the companies building the defensive infrastructure enterprises depend on.
As of 19 April 2026, the top five holdings were:
- CrowdStrike Holdings (CRWD): 10.68%
- Palo Alto Networks (PANW): 10.24%
- Fortinet (FTNT): 8.84%
- Cisco Systems (CSCO): 8.84%
- Broadcom (AVGO): 7.90%
Below those sit Cloudflare, Akamai, F5, Datadog, and Zscaler, extending the exposure across endpoint protection, secure access, and cloud monitoring. The common thread is that these companies sell products enterprises struggle to switch off.
Why the spending keeps growing
The returns trace back to three distinct forces, each operating on a different lever.
- Non-discretionary demand. Cybersecurity has moved from a discretionary IT line item to essential infrastructure spending, generally the last budget cut across an economic cycle. Global spending forecasts confirm the momentum: Forrester projected a 13.1% rise to US$174.8 billion in 2025, Gartner anticipated end-user security spend reaching US$213 billion, and Cybersecurity Ventures put the broader market at US$454 billion.
- AI-driven threat escalation. The threat side is deteriorating fast. Black Kite reported a 24% increase in disclosed ransomware victims (6,046) across 2025, while GuidePoint Security logged a 58% year-on-year jump to 7,515 victims. By late August 2026, Morningstar analysts observed cybersecurity stocks repositioning from “AI losers” to “AI winners” as enterprises accelerated defensive spending in an arms-race dynamic against increasingly capable AI-driven attacks.
AI-driven threat escalation is not a linear extrapolation of past attack volumes: Palo Alto Networks’ internal AI scan compressed five to seven years of conventional vulnerability discovery into six weeks, setting a new baseline for enterprise exposure that makes the demand case for HACK’s top holdings structurally different from what it was at the fund’s inception.
- Regulatory uplift. On 16 June 2026, the Australian Government enacted the Enhanced CIRMP Rules under the Security of Critical Infrastructure (SOCI) Act. These mandate compliance with recognised frameworks such as ISO/IEC 27001:2023, the ASD Essential Eight at Maturity Level 2, or NIST CSF 2.0 across nine critical asset classes, with 12- and 24-month grace periods.
Here is what that combination tells you. The revenue pipeline for HACK’s core holdings is being driven by demand that is contractually mandated, threat-amplified, and cycle-resistant all at once. That is a qualitatively different basis for expected returns than a thematic bet riding sentiment, and it is why the outperformance reads as earned rather than accidental.
The risks that the performance record does not advertise
The mechanism cuts both ways. The same concentration that produced the upside is precisely what builds the downside, and that is not an abstract warning.
Concentration is the starting point. Thematic funds frequently hold 40-60% of assets in their top 10 positions, against 20-25% for broad global indices like the MSCI World. When a portfolio is that top-heavy, a single-company stumble propagates through the net asset value at scale rather than being diluted away.
The volatility that follows is documented across comparable funds, not hypothetical.
| Fund | Standout up-year | Worst single year | Multi-year annualised |
|---|---|---|---|
| Global X Cybersecurity (BUG) | +71.17% (2020) | -33.68% (2022) | 10.03% (5yr to Dec 2024) |
| ARK Innovation (ARKK) | Peak 2020/2021 | ~-54% peak-to-trough | Sentiment broken; US$840M outflows YTD Jun 2025 |
| BetaShares ATEC (ASX tech) | Not applicable | -24.58% (1yr to Jun 2026) | 1.02% (5yr NAV to Jun 2026) |
The ARKK story is the sharpest caution: a roughly 54% decline from its 2020/2021 peak, and even a 50% rebound by June 2025 could not stop US$840 million in year-to-date outflows. Broken sentiment lingers longer than broken prices.
The thematic ETF behaviour gap, where reported time-weighted returns diverge sharply from the money-weighted returns investors actually experience, is what turns a strong fund record into a poor investor outcome.
The ATEC example is the one that should land hardest for an Australian investor. It is an ASX-listed thematic ETF with a plausible structural logic, and it still delivered a five-year annualised NAV return of just 1.02% through June 2026, alongside a one-year loss of -24.58%. Concentration and a credible theme do not guarantee growth.
Then there is the survivorship problem that sits underneath the whole category.
Over 60% of thematic equity funds launched in the prior 15 years have ultimately shut down.
Morningstar’s Global Thematic Fund Landscape Report documents the 15-year survival and performance record across the thematic ETF category, providing the independent data underpinning the closure rate and volatility figures cited here.
Thematic ETFs are frequently launched late in bull markets, following exceptional backtested returns, which sets up post-launch mean reversion as stretched valuations return to earth. Nearly nine in ten thematic funds have shown higher standard deviation than the broad global equity market over a five-year period. The read you should take from this is uncomfortable but useful: HACK’s outperformance is structurally bound to the same concentration that makes its drawdowns severe when sentiment turns. Sizing the position, not admiring the return, is where discipline lives.
Where HACK fits in an Australian investor’s portfolio
The tension resolves into a proportioning question, not a yes-or-no one. The tool for that is the core-satellite framework.
The core-satellite framework works in practice only when the satellite sleeve is defined before a theme becomes compelling, because the discipline of pre-committing a maximum allocation is what stops a strong thesis from becoming an oversized position during a bull run.
The structure is straightforward. Broad, low-cost ETFs tracking the ASX 200 or a NASDAQ-100 equivalent form 70-90% of the portfolio, the foundation. The remaining 10-30% sits in a satellite bucket for tilts and themes. Within that bucket, exposure to any single theme should be capped at 5-15% of the total portfolio.
Run the numbers through a practical model and HACK lands modestly.
Example model portfolios size a thematic ETF like HACK at approximately 4% of the total portfolio, a meaningful tilt rather than a primary growth engine.
For a typical Australian investor with a diversified superannuation base and a self-managed growth portfolio, a 4-5% allocation captures the cybersecurity secular trend without exposing the whole portfolio to the drawdown risk that concentration creates. A useful rule of thumb for the satellite portion is up to 10 ETFs at 10% each, which keeps any one theme from dominating.
The framework only works if the behaviour behind it is disciplined. Four rules turn it from theory into practice.
- Write down your allocation rules before you invest. Deciding the maximum position while the chart looks good is how discipline survives a drawdown.
- Limit the number of thematic satellites you hold. Every thematic ETF is an active bet, and too many bets dilute the reasoning behind each.
- Rebalance annually rather than reacting to price. A scheduled review removes the temptation to sell into fear or chase a rally.
- Dollar-cost average over 12 to 24 months. Spreading the entry reduces the risk of buying a concentrated theme at peak valuation.
What this framework gives you is not a verdict on whether HACK is good. It is a method for holding it. An investor who finishes here knows how much of their portfolio should carry this exposure and how to manage it through the volatility that concentration guarantees.
What the next decade requires HACK to get right
The record is settled. What matters now is the forward view, and that depends on conditions the fund has not yet met.
The variables that will define the next chapter
Three variables will determine whether the structural case sustains into the next decade.
- Enterprise spending resilience: whether cyber budgets keep growing through any macro softness, given their non-discretionary status is the entire thesis.
- Pricing power: whether HACK’s top holdings can defend margins as competition intensifies within a crowded sector.
- The AI dynamic: whether AI-driven threats keep amplifying demand, or whether AI eventually commoditises defensive tooling and compresses vendor economics.
The most recent evidence points the right way. The Morningstar repositioning of cybersecurity from “AI losers” to “AI winners” in late August 2026 suggests the structural case is still strengthening, and Australia’s SOCI Act Enhanced CIRMP Rules, enacted 16 June 2026 with a 12- to 24-month implementation runway, add a domestic demand tailwind that did not exist at inception.

The disciplined investor’s position
The honest conclusion holds two ideas at once. The structural case for HACK is stronger in September 2026 than it was at inception, but a stronger structural case and a higher expected return are not the same thing, because valuations have moved a long way over the decade.
No performance record eliminates mean-reversion risk, and the 0.67% MER compounds as a drag against whatever forward return the thesis delivers. An investor who treats the 18.9% annualised return as a baseline expectation is making a category error.
The defensible position is the sized one. The tailwinds are real, the Australian regulatory base is strengthening, and a proportioned, rebalanced satellite allocation is a rational response to a strong but uncertain thesis. That is what lets an investor hold through volatility with conviction rather than selling at the wrong moment or doubling down without cause.
